Jerry Wu is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Molecular Biology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jerry Wu has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 318 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 3 papers in Molecular Biology and 3 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Jerry Wu's work include Pharmacogenetics and Drug Metabolism (3 papers), Tissue Engineering and Regenerative Medicine (2 papers) and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(2 papers). Jerry Wu is often cited by papers focused on Pharmacogenetics and Drug Metabolism (3 papers), Tissue Engineering and Regenerative Medicine (2 papers) and Neuroscience and Neural Engineering (2 papers). Jerry Wu collaborates with scholars based in United States, Sweden and South Korea. Jerry Wu's co-authors include John A. Zaia, Priscilla Yam, Jun Hu, Jiing‐Kuan Yee, Shulian Li, Harold Szu, Yin-Lin Shen, Kitt Reinhardt, Sean Patrick Nordt and Richard F. Clark and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Molecular Therapy and IEEE Electron Device Letters.
